The metallurgy sector is one of the key drivers for the stationary hydrogen analyzer market. Hydrogen is widely used in metallurgy for processes such as reduction of metals and the production of high-purity metals. In metallurgy, precise hydrogen content analysis ensures optimal processing conditions, improved quality of products, and prevents equipment damage due to improper hydrogen levels. Stationary hydrogen analyzers help monitor hydrogen content in furnaces, reactors, and other processing equipment, ensuring that the desired chemical reactions occur and meet the necessary quality standards. The increasing use of hydrogen in the metallurgy industry is also supported by the rising demand for clean and efficient production methods, further boosting the need for hydrogen analyzers.In addition to its use in processing, the metallurgy industry also requires the use of hydrogen in various heat treatment applications. Stationary hydrogen analyzers enable constant monitoring of the hydrogen atmosphere, ensuring that it stays within the desired range for effective heat treatment and metallurgical processes. As the demand for high-performance materials increases in industries such as aerospace, automotive, and electronics, the need for precise hydrogen analysis in metallurgy is expected to grow, driving further expansion in the stationary hydrogen analyzer market for this sector.

In the power generation sector, hydrogen analyzers play a crucial role in ensuring the safety and efficiency of energy production. Hydrogen is used as a fuel in various types of power plants, such as gas turbines, combined heat and power (CHP) plants, and hydrogen fuel cells. Stationary hydrogen analyzers monitor the levels of hydrogen in exhaust gases and gas streams, ensuring that the concentration is within safe limits. Accurate hydrogen analysis is critical for preventing leaks, reducing the risk of accidents, and maintaining the overall safety of power generation facilities. Additionally, hydrogen analyzers help optimize energy production, making it more efficient by ensuring that the combustion process is properly regulated.Moreover, the growing interest in green energy sources, such as hydrogen fuel cells, is boosting the demand for hydrogen analyzers in power plants. The transition to hydrogen-based power systems requires stringent monitoring to ensure that hydrogen is effectively utilized as a clean and sustainable energy source. The petrochemical industry heavily relies on hydrogen for various refining processes, such as hydrocracking and desulfurization. Stationary hydrogen analyzers are used to monitor hydrogen levels in reactors, distillation units, and other critical equipment. The precise monitoring of hydrogen is essential for optimizing production processes, improving product quality, and minimizing the risk of equipment damage due to high hydrogen concentrations. The fertilizer industry also represents a significant application for stationary hydrogen analyzers. Hydrogen is a critical component in the production of ammonia, which is a key ingredient in nitrogen-based fertilizers. Stationary hydrogen analyzers are used to monitor the hydrogen content in ammonia synthesis reactors, ensuring that the hydrogen gas is properly integrated into the production process. Accurate hydrogen monitoring helps optimize the ammonia synthesis process, improving yield and reducing waste. Other industries, including pharmaceuticals, food and beverage, and electronics, also utilize stationary hydrogen analyzers in various applications. In the pharmaceutical industry, hydrogen is used in the production of active pharmaceutical ingredients (APIs) and in hydrogenation processes. In food and beverage manufacturing, hydrogen analyzers help monitor the hydrogen content in gas mixtures for controlled atmosphere packaging. Additionally, in the electronics industry, hydrogen is used in the production of semiconductors, and stationary hydrogen analyzers are used to monitor purity levels during manufacturing.
